Beta-версия! После завершения тестов мы опубликуем финальную версию.
Это вторая beta-версия. Исправлены все ошибки первой beta-версии о которых сообщили пользователи и которые мы обнаружили за время тестов.
Скачать демо-версии можно по этой ссылке.
Изменения:
- компонент "Список сообщений" с системой архивации v2 теперь может отображать любые группы сообщений. Также он повторяет ту же структуру колонок, которая задана в настройках проекта;
- добавлено автоматическое создание резервных копий проекта (не более 6 копий для каждого проекта);
- можно вручную создавать и удалять резервные копии проекта в меню настроек проекта (создаётся до 6 резервных копий каждого проекта, затем удаляется самая старая копия и добавляется новая);
- обновлено меню "Открыть проект" в редакторе. Добавлена кнопка удаления проекта и просмотр резервных копий проекта;
- добавлены опции резервного копирования проектов в утилиту настроек;
- функция GetTemplateObject теперь работает в событиях OnShow и OnClose шаблонных окон;
- скрытие видимости объектов через права пользователя теперь работает в окнах;
- можно отказаться от сохранения изменений в момент закрытия окна опций;
- изменён метод раскрывающегося списка DeleteItem. Добавлен параметр AUpdateValues, который вызывает обновление значений в строках списка в соответствии с их индексами;
- система архивации v2: добавлена совместимость с SQL Server 2008. Добавлена опция "Путь к файлам архивных данных";
- система архивации v2: при переходе активного сообщения с аварии на предупр. в списке активных состояние сообщения и текст обновляются;
- web: исправлена авторизация если в имени пользователя есть спец. символы;
- web: исправление при создании компонентов "Фигура" с толстой рамкой;
- web: при включенной опции ввода логина в окне авторизации (после первой авторизации) теперь выводится поле ввода вместо списка пользователей;
- telegram: исправление сохранения и загрузки больших значений СhatID из файла настроек;
- встроенный UA-сервер: сертификат сервера автоматически обновляется когда его срок истёк;
- исправлен выбор переменных для трендов когда панель переменных зафиксирована;
- исправлена ошибка из-за которой сервер скады (только при работе как служба) мог зависать с нагрузкой на одно ядро процессора;
- исправлена работа системы архивации v2 с MySQL с включенным флагом ONLY_FULL_GROUP_BY;
- исправлена ошибка из-за которой не менялся кадр анимации изображения выше первого;
- исправлено копирование лог-файлов в резервную папку при работе сервера как службы;
- исправлено заполнение цветом фиксированной строки таблицы (раньше оно перекрывало текст в ячейках);
- исправление отображения иконок на некоторых кнопках в редакторе;
- исправлена смена прозрачности и цвета текста в поле во время ввода значения;
- исправлено создание таблицы переменных в БД при использовании SQL Server и с длинными именами/описаниями переменных;
- исправлена ошибка редактора при выборе переменной у инструмента (перед добавлением объектов на мнемосхему);
- исправлено: при нажатии клавиши Delete во время редактирования имени пользователя открывалось окно удаления пользователя;
- обновлён демо-проект, добавлен пример работы шаблонов и новые списки сообщений;
Резервная копия:
Мы всегда тестируем новые версии ПО на совместимость, но, несмотря на это, рекомендуем сделать резервную копию проекта перед обновлением.
Процесс обновления:
Для обновления достаточно установить новую версию поверх старой, оставив те же пути установки. Установщик заменит только системные файлы скады, не затронув папку с пользовательскими данными. После обновления откройте свой проект в редакторе и пересохраните его.